H2: Essential Items for Your Spa Day

  1. Comfortable Attire: Comfort is key during a spa day. Opt for loose-fitting clothing such as a cozy robe and slippers to fully unwind between treatments.
  2. Swimwear: If your spa includes a pool, sauna, or hot tub, don’t forget your swimsuit. You’ll want to take full advantage of all the facilities available.
  3. Skincare Products: Bring along your favorite skincare products for post-treatment pampering. Moisturizers, lip balms, and sunscreen are essential to keep your skin what to bring on a spa day hydrated and protected.
  4. Hair Accessories: Keep your hair out of the way during treatments with a hair tie or headband. Consider packing a wide-tooth comb for easy detangling after a dip in the pool or jacuzzi.
  5. Water Bottle: Hydration is crucial for a successful spa day. Bring a reusable water bottle to stay refreshed throughout your visit.

H3: Additional Considerations

  1. Personal Items: Don’t forget to pack any personal items you may need, such as contact lenses, glasses, or medications.
  2. Entertainment: While the goal of a spa day is relaxation, you may want to bring along a book or magazine to enjoy during downtime between treatments.
  3. Snacks: Some spas offer light refreshments, but it’s always a good idea to pack some healthy snacks to keep you energized throughout the day.

FAQs (Frequently Asked Questions)

Q: Can I bring my own skincare products to the spa? A: Yes, most spas allow guests to bring their own skincare products. However, be sure to check with the spa beforehand to ensure compatibility with their treatments.

Q: Is it necessary to tip at the spa? A: Tipping etiquette what to bring on a spa day varies by location and establishment. It’s customary to tip around 15-20% of the total service cost, but check with the spa for their specific guidelines.

Q: What should I wear during treatments? A: Most spas provide disposable underwear or robes for treatments where clothing needs to be removed. However, you can wear whatever makes you comfortable.
